Cross Spider Extermination Questions
What are common signs of cross spider activity? Signs include spider webs in corners, especially near windows and eaves, and sightings of the spiders themselves around the property.
Why is professional extermination recommended for cross spiders? Professionals can identify nesting areas and use targeted treatments to effectively eliminate infestations.
Are there specific areas to focus on for cross spider removal? Focus on entry points, eaves, and sheltered spots like garages and sheds where spiders tend to hide.
What steps can property owners take to prevent cross spider infestations? Regular cleaning, sealing cracks, and removing clutter can reduce hiding spots and discourage spiders from settling in.
